The OMRON B3SL-1002P is a pushbutton switch from OMRON's B3SL series. Below are its specifications, descriptions, and features:

Specifications:

  • Switch Type: Tactile Pushbutton Switch (SPST, Normally Open)
  • Actuation Force: 1.47 N (150 gf)
  • Operating Temperature Range: -25°C to +70°C
  • Contact Rating: 50 mA at 12 V DC
  • Contact Resistance: ≤ 100 mΩ (initial)
  • Insulation Resistance: ≥ 100 MΩ (at 500 V DC)
  • Dielectric Strength: 250 V AC for 1 minute
  • Mechanical Life: 100,000 cycles
  • Electrical Life: 10,000 cycles
  • Termination Style: Through-hole (PC pin)
  • Mounting Style: PCB mount
  • Button Color: Black
  • Button Shape: Round
  • Dimensions (L x W x H): 6.0 mm x 6.0 mm x 5.3 mm

Descriptions:

  • Compact, low-profile tactile switch designed for PCB applications.
  • Provides tactile feedback with a clear click response.
  • Suitable for consumer electronics, industrial controls, and automation devices.

Features:

  • Reliable Operation: Long mechanical and electrical lifespan.
  • Low Profile: Space-saving design for compact PCBs.
  • Tactile Feedback: Clear actuation feel for user interaction.
  • Durable Construction: Resistant to environmental stress.
  • RoHS Compliant: Meets environmental standards.

This switch is commonly used in keyboards, control panels, and other electronic devices requiring momentary switching.

## Common Design-Phase Pitfalls and Avoidance Strategies

Designers often encounter challenges when integrating the B3SL-1002P. Key pitfalls and solutions include:

  • Incorrect PCB Layout: Poorly placed switches can lead to mechanical interference or accidental actuation. Ensure adequate clearance (≥1.5mm) from adjacent components and use silkscreen markings for alignment.
  • Contact Debouncing Issues: Mechanical switches may introduce signal noise during toggling. Implement hardware debouncing (RC filters) or software debouncing (delay-based sampling) to prevent false triggering.
  • Inadequate ESD Protection: Static discharge can damage the switch contacts. Incorporate ESD protection diodes or route traces away from high-voltage lines to mitigate risk.
  • Misaligned Actuation Force: Excessive force can deform the switch. Verify the actuation force (typically 2.55N max) matches the application’s ergonomic requirements.
